Indiana FFA names state welding winners
 
INDIANAPOLIS – The Indiana FFA Association named the top four in each division of the State Welding Career Development Event held at the J. Everett Light Career Center in late January. Members had to place at the top of their district event in order to move on to the state contest. District competitions were held in December 2022.

Beginner Division – Team Results
– Liberty FFA
– South Knox FFA
– DeKalb FFA
– Seymour FFA

Beginner Division – Individual Results
– Landon Dunn, South Knox FFA
– Mitchell Mellencamp, Seymour FFA
– David Rudnick, Liberty FFA
– Devan Hill, Liberty FFA

Advanced Division – Team Results
– Fountain Central FFA #1
– Northview FFA
– Tippecanoe Valley FFA
– Columbia City FFA

Advanced Division – Individual Results
– Hayden Slater, Northview FFA
– Hank York, Parke Heritage FFA
– Lilly Siebens, Hamilton Heights FFA
– Kurt Kros, Kankakee Valley FFA
